Senior Report Developer

Senior Report Developer

Senior Report Developers are seasoned professionals who play a pivotal role in transforming raw data into meaningful insights. They are responsible for designing, developing, and maintaining complex reports and data visualizations, ensuring that stakeholders have access to accurate, timely, and relevant information.

What are the main tasks and responsibilities of a Senior Report Developer?

A Senior Report Developer often assumes a variety of tasks that are crucial to the reporting and data visualization process within an organization. Here are their primary responsibilities:

  • Report Design and Development: They design and develop complex reports using reporting tools, ensuring the reports are accurate, timely, and relevant.
  • Data Extraction, Transformation, and Loading (ETL): They are responsible for extracting data from various sources, transforming it to fit operational needs, and loading it into the end target (database, data warehouse, or a data lake).
  • Data Analysis and Interpretation: They analyze data and interpret results using statistical techniques, providing ongoing reports.
  • Database Management: They ensure the integrity, reliability, and timeliness of the data by managing and optimizing databases.
  • Data Visualization: They create and maintain dashboards and data visualizations to present data in a clear and concise manner.
  • Collaboration: They work closely with stakeholders to understand their reporting needs and provide appropriate solutions.
  • Quality Assurance: They ensure the accuracy and integrity of data and reports through rigorous quality control processes.
  • Technical Innovation: They stay updated with the latest industry trends, tools, and technologies in data reporting and visualization to continually improve the reporting capabilities of the organization.

What are the core requirements of a Senior Report Developer?

The core requirements for a Senior Report Developer position focus on a blend of technical skills, extensive experience with reporting tools and methodologies, and strong analytical abilities. Here are the key essentials:

  • Extensive Experience: Several years of experience in report development, database management, or a related field, demonstrating a track record of designing, developing, and maintaining complex reports.
  • SQL Expertise: Advanced skills in SQL for complex query writing, data extraction, and database management.
  • ETL Proficiency: High proficiency in ETL processes for extracting data from various sources, transforming it to fit operational needs, and loading it into the end target.
  • Reporting Tools: Proficiency in using reporting tools such as Power BI or Tableau to design and develop complex reports.
  • Data Visualization: Skilled in creating clear, impactful data visualizations to help stakeholders understand the data narratives.
  • Database Management: Experience in managing and optimizing databases to ensure the integrity, reliability, and timeliness of the data.
  • Data Analysis: Strong data analysis skills to analyze data and interpret results using statistical techniques.
  • Data Warehousing: Knowledge of data warehousing concepts and the ability to work with large and complex data sets.
  • Quality Assurance: A keen eye for detail to ensure the accuracy and integrity of data and reports through rigorous quality control processes.
  • Communication Skills: The ability to communicate effectively, both verbally and in writing, is important. They should be able to present their findings in a clear and concise manner.
  • Collaboration: The ability to work well with others and contribute to a team is essential. They should be able to collaborate with stakeholders to understand their reporting needs and provide appropriate solutions.

For companies seeking to fill this position, these core requirements ensure that a Senior Report Developer will be equipped to support data-driven decision-making and grow into a valuable asset within the reporting team.

To understand how Senior Report Developers can fortify your reporting capabilities and support strategic decision-making, book a discovery call with us. Explore how this role can serve as an asset to your team and contribute to your data-driven ambitions and how to effectively assess candidates for this role.

Discover how Alooba can help identify the best Senior Report Developers for your team

Other Report Developer Levels

Intern Report Developer

Intern Report Developer

An Intern Report Developer is an aspiring professional who assists in creating, maintaining, and optimizing reports and visualizations. They work closely with senior team members, learning from their expertise while contributing to the team's reporting efforts. Their role is a blend of learning, contributing, and growing into a proficient report developer.

Graduate Report Developer

Graduate Report Developer

A Graduate Report Developer is an early-career professional who assists in the creation and maintenance of business reports. They utilize their technical skills in SQL and data visualization tools to develop, test, and deploy reports that provide valuable insights for decision-makers.

Junior Report Developer

Junior Report Developer

A Junior Report Developer is an entry-level professional who assists in creating, maintaining, and improving data reports. They utilize their technical skills to translate raw data into understandable and actionable reports that drive business decisions. They play a vital role in supporting data-driven strategies and enhancing business intelligence.

Report Developer (Mid-Level)

Report Developer (Mid-Level)

A Mid-Level Report Developer is a key player in transforming data into insightful reports that guide strategic decisions. They leverage their skills in SQL, data visualization, and business intelligence tools to design, develop, and maintain interactive reports and dashboards that drive data-driven decision-making.

Lead Report Developer

Lead Report Developer

A Lead Report Developer is a seasoned professional who oversees the creation and management of reports that transform raw data into insightful information. They lead a team of developers, ensure the accuracy and timeliness of reports, and use their technical expertise to improve reporting systems and processes.

Our Customers Say

Play
Quote
I was at WooliesX (Woolworths) and we used Alooba and it was a highly positive experience. We had a large number of candidates. At WooliesX, previously we were quite dependent on the designed test from the team leads. That was quite a manual process. We realised it would take too much time from us. The time saving is great. Even spending 15 minutes per candidate with a manual test would be huge - hours per week, but with Alooba we just see the numbers immediately.

Shen Liu, Logickube (Principal at Logickube)

Start Assessing Senior Report Developers with Alooba